Our client in Galway is currently looking for aSenior EHS Specialistfor a permanent role. This role will be responsible for driving the EHS culture across all business units and provide high-quality safety, health and welfare technical leadership. The Role: Keep up to date on all matters regarding EHS legislation and guidance and keep management and employees informed of their responsibilities under safety, health and welfare at work legislation. Manage accident investigation process - Report accidents to the HSA as required and manage HSA inspections and associated correspondence. Addresses risk prevention opportunities including hazardous materials exposure, spills, releases, accidents, fires, or other unsafe conditions. Implements and maintains the Integrated Management Systems for ISO 45001/14001. Ensures adequate evacuation and response arrangements are in place for fire and emergency situations. Develops and implements site safety and environmental standards and policies. Provides guidance and information on introduction of new equipment, machinery etc. Ensures the process for Contractor Safety Management program and associated prevention plans are in place and reviewed regularly. Develop and deliver EHS training programmes. Manages and performs regular H&S audits and inspections ensuring timely closure of all identified actions. Understands the ergonomic effects of the working environment and assists in developing plans for maximum efficiency through ergonomic improvements. Prepares and maintains company KPIs and Metric’s to display monthly statistics. Travel to other company sites as required. Requirements. At least 5 years previous experience in a five years industrial experience in EHS related area, ideally within medical device/pharma manufacturing facility. Bachelor's Degree in Health & Safety, Environmental Protection qualification or related field. Qualification in manual handling instruction would be beneficial. Previous knowledge of ISO 45001/14001 systems. Demonstrated effective communication skills. Excellent interpersonal skills and the ability to work well with others. Solid training skills and the ability to train employees on various EHS issues.
